AOL suffers broadband slowdown

AOL has apologised for a 'slower than desirable' broadband service and assured users that it is working with BT to solve the problem. Users have been experiencing slowdown for about a week. According to The Mirror, some users were even experiencing speeds as low as 2Kb/s when using AOL's 512Kb service. ...more

Microsoft stands firm behind HD DVD

Microsoft has reiterated its confidence in its decision to back HD DVD over Blu-ray in the battle for supremacy of the high definition optical disc market. According to Chris Lewis, Microsoft's regional vice president for Europe, the Middle East and Africa and the man responsible for the company's Xbox 360 gaming console business in Europe, Blu-ray smacks of another technology developed by Sony. 'Blu-ray right now reminds us of another technology from Sony: Betamax,' Lewis told Spiegel Online. ...more

One million tax forms delivered by wires

The Inland Revenue has announced that it received over a million Self Assessment tax returns electronically in the year ending 31 Januay 2004. The taxman says that of the 1,079,298 online tax returns received, 689,264 were via the Internet, whilst the remaining 390,034 were via the Electronic Lodgement Service which uses approved third party software to deliver the assessments. Although dogged by problems in the early days, the Inland Revenue has improved the usability and reliability of the service so that many more people are comfortable filling in their self assessment forms online and with the knowledge that it hasn't been 'lost in the post'. ...more

Game controls for the Palm

If you enjoy playing games on your Palm but are sick of trying to blast the aliens using those tiny keys, Worldwide Widget Works will give you a hand. The company has developed a new device that clips onto the HotSync connector at the bottom of the Palm and sports a control assembly very similar to that of the Nintendo Gameboy. The new casing has a D-controller, two fire buttons and two controller buttons. ...more

Microsoft names IE7 winners with Firefox tools

Microsoft has announced the winners of its IE7 add-on development contest. In a back-handed compliment to Firefox, however, the main prize was scooped by Core Services for its mimicking of the open-source browser's search behaviour. The Inline Search add-on lets you search for content on a webpage without bringing up the Find Dialog. ...more
